    Abstract: Provided is a method for transmitting/receiving control information needed between Medium Access Control (MAC) layers of a base station and a mobile station by using a control channel block in a packet-based mobile communication system, which is under discussion for standardization, while minimizing the use of a control channel block. The method for transmitting control information for controlling a mobile station in a packet-based mobile communication system with uplink and downlink schedulers, which includes: a) forming a control channel block including control information for controlling the mobile station and identification (ID) information for identifying the control information transmitted to the mobile station; and b) coding the control channel block and transmitting the coded control channel block to the mobile station.

    Abstract: A method for establishing synchronization with a user equipment in a base station of a wireless communication system, comprising: transmitting random access channel information to the user equipment (S62); receiving a random access message corresponding to the random access channel information from the user equipment (S63); and transmitting a response message including information for establishing synchronization to the user equipment (S63), wherein the random access channel information includes random access channel allocation information.

    Abstract: A method for managing a multicast and broadcast service in a base station according to an embodiment of the present invention includes: transmitting a multicast and broadcast service control channel to a terminal; transmitting an indicator channel for indicating a change of the multicast and broadcast service control channel by using a unicast control channel when the multicast and broadcast service control channel is changed, to the terminal; and transmitting the changed multicast and broadcast service control channel to the terminal.

    Abstract: Provided is a method for indicating a mobile station maintaining radio resource control (RRC) connection but not maintaining uplink physical layer synchronization to receive downlink signals when packet data to be transmitted to the mobile station are generated to thereby make the mobile station start uplink signal transmission. The method includes: (a) allocating a random access preamble index and generating a downlink signal reception indication message including the allocated random access preamble index in a base station; (b) transmitting the generated downlink signal reception indication message to the mobile station; (c) forming a response message to random access, when a preamble signal designated by the random access preamble index is transmitted from the mobile station in response to the downlink signal reception indication message; and (d) transmitting the response message to random access to the mobile station to thereby control uplink physical layer synchronization.

    Abstract: The present invention relates to a wireless communication system that counts UEs using an MBMS, and a method thereof. The wireless communication system is connected with a UE through a radio link, and includes a Node B and a controlling radio network controller (CRNC). The Node B receives sequence setting information on a sequence included in a preamble transmitted from the UE from a network manager. The CRNC controls the Node B, detects a sequence according to whether to use an MBMS based on the sequence setting information, and performs a counting process for counting UEs based on whether the UE uses the MBMS. According to the present invention, counting of UEs using an MBMS can be efficiently performed by using a predetermined sequence. Particularly, the counting process can be simplified by reducing complexity in access probability management of a network manager, thereby increasing efficiency in data transmission by reducing signaling for random access probability and omitting a random access probability calculation process.
